How does work?
Depending on what you’re looking for, uses therapy for families, people, or couples. You produce an account and complete a questionnaire to find the ideal match.
During the survey, you’re able to note out your therapist preferences, including their gender, faith, age, sexual orientation, language, along with what issues you’re hoping to deal with, and how crucial it is that your counselor be well versed in those topics.
It can take anywhere from a few hours to a couple of days to be matched to an in-state counselor.
According to, therapists are licensed, trained, experienced, and recognized psychologists, marriage and household therapists, clinical social workers, or licensed expert counselors.
All the company’s therapists have a master’s or doctorate degree and possess a minimum of 3 years and 2,000 hours of experience as psychological health professionals.
If you do not like who you’re coupled with, you can simply email to be reassigned.

As soon as you’ve been matched with a counselor, you can right away begin messaging them in a protected and personal chatroom.
The chatroom is accessible at any time as long as your gadget has reliable internet. Messaging isn’t performed in real-time, so there’s no surefire reaction time from your therapist. As a result, you’re free to message your counselor at any hour of the day.
Your therapist will respond with questions, feedback, guidance, or research, and the app will alert you of their response.
The conversations are saved in the chatroom so you’re totally free to reread and show whenever you ‘d like. Every conversation is also safeguarded by rigorous federal and state HIPAA laws.
Live chat
If you do not like waiting hours for a reaction, you can head to the calendar and schedule a live chat session with your counselor.
This alternative imitates the comfort of texting a buddy who instantly understands.
” Documenting your thoughts is a beneficial workout for all sort of scenarios,” Imrie says. “If you seem like your thoughts are crowded or foggy, boiling them down into a couple of sentences can assist bring a lot of clarity and understanding.”
Live phone session
For those who prefer resolving problems out loud, it’s possible to arrange an hour-long phone call with your therapist.
The system doesn’t share your individual contact number with the therapist and everything is done through the app.
Live video session
If you’re someone who delights in face-to-face conversation, you can likewise schedule a video session with your counselor. Just visit at your visit time and your therapist will trigger you to begin the video chat.

Confronted with signing up with a desperately long NHS waiting list, Joe Rackham opted for online counselling rather. “I simply felt that I could not wait any longer– I was encouraged and prepared to handle my problems and quite liked the concept of doing so in the comfort of my own home,” stated the 29-year-old, who lives in London. After an online search, he found a therapist whose profile matched his needs and booked a chat session for the next day.
Remote, text-based counselling is growing in appeal in the UK. The medical professional app Babylon provides treatment to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. The US-based service also has actually 150,000 signed up UK users (though not all are active). Talkspace, another online treatment platform, reports it has 500,000 registered users worldwide, with a lot of in the US.
Online training encourages therapists on everything from using emojis to preventing misinterpretations. They likewise need to protect clients’ individual data– a concern that has actually caused debate in the US, where big online therapy platforms have actually come under the spotlight.
Buckley stated patients must check services’ privacy policies prior to registering. “Not all online counselling websites use professionally trained therapists or stick to a principles policy, so ask your GP for a recommendation in the very first instance. Similar to all kinds of services and assistance, what works for one person may not work for someone else,” he said.
Marc Bush, primary policy consultant at Young Minds, stated that while online counselling services are valuable, “they shouldn’t change face-to-face therapy with a skilled expert. If a young adult is struggling, we would encourage them to speak to their GP in the first circumstances, or to call an established service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.
For Rackham, who has generalised anxiety condition, online counselling wasn’t the right fit. “I felt it was near difficult for the therapist to actually get a sense of the concerns I was handling, as all they had to go from was my typed-out words. I believe I realised after that online session how crucial interpersonal interaction was.
” I’m a big fan of using technology in all areas of my life as a service to daily problems. I have apps for whatever, but when it pertains to psychological health, you need to choose how technology plays a role in your healing really carefully.”.
